Bird will park its scooters for Round-Up week

By on Wednesday, September 8th, 2021 in Columbia Basin News More Top Stories

PENDLETON โ€“ Bird Scooters is closing up shop for Round-Up week. Pendleton Police Chief Chuck Byram said that while he could have used city ordinances to stop scooter traffic, he was glad he didnโ€™t have to do so.

โ€œWe had good discussions and good communication,โ€ he said of the California-based e-scooter rental company. โ€œThey decided they would be a good community partner and put those things away.โ€

Byram said his officers face enough problems with the crowds that come to the Pendleton Round-Up and Happy Canyon.

โ€œThat was one of the predictable things I saw from the public safety aspect,โ€ he said. โ€œIntroducing those scooters into our already congested streets and sidewalks that werenโ€™t built for the amount of traffic we get for that week makes me grateful Bird decided to do that.โ€

The scooters will be picked up and put away beginning at midnight Saturday. They will be returning on Sunday, Sept. 19.
